2025年根据er图设计数据库表(2025年根据er图设计数据库表名列表

http://www.itjxue.com  2025-11-14 00:30  来源:sjitjxue  点击次数: 

关于数据库表关系以及er图的一些疑问?

2025年根据er图设计数据库表(2025年根据er图设计数据库表名列表)

探讨数据库表关系及ER图疑问,首先需理解实体与属性之间的关系。以课程为例,其为实体,包含属性如课程名称、学分、授课教师等。成绩同样是一个实体,对应特定课程、特定时间点,如期中考、期末考或补考。在设计数据库时,若课程对应多个成绩,这意味着课程与成绩间存在多对一的关系,即一个课程可以有多个成绩记录。

ER图与数据库表设计不一致 问题表现:在根据ER图设计数据库表时,可能出现ER图中有多对多关系,但只设计了实体对应的表,而没有设计关系对应的表的情况。解决方案:在ER图中,如果两个实体之间存在多对多关系,应设计一个关系表来表示它们之间的联系。

楼主的概念混乱,一个表是什么?是一个关系,也就是关系模式(但还是有点区别)。我举个例子,一个学生表,里面有很多学生的信息记录,一个学生是一个实体,所以一张表应该对应的一个实体集。第二个问题,“借还”属于关系还是属于实体?实体是什么,实体是可以被标识的东西。

该图表示实体的自我关联,例如该实体假如是学生,菱形为管理,意为学生中有一个班长(也是学生)对他们进行管理,关系为1:M关系 关系一般有3种,1:1,1:M,N:M 写在直线上,写什么就需要看实体之间的关系了。

ER图的作用 ER图主要用于表达数据库表的关系。在业务梳理阶段,产品人员可以通过研究各个表及其关系,绘制出ER图,从而快速熟悉系统的后台逻辑。对于研发人员来说,ER图也是理解系统架构和表关系的重要工具。通过ER图,我们可以积攒问题并统一咨询研发人员,从而更加高效地推进项目。

ER图是一种用于描述数据库结构的概念模型。在ER图中,可以清晰地看到数据库中的实体、实体之间的关系,以及实体的属性。这种图形化的表示方法有助于数据库设计者直观地理解和规划数据库的设计。

数据库?ER图是什么意思啊?

ER图是一种表达实体关系模型的可视化工具,用于抽象现实世界的实体及其相互关系。以下是关于ER图的详细解释:定义与范畴:ER图全称为实体关系图,它属于概念模型范畴。它旨在通过图形化的方式,清晰地展示现实世界中的实体、实体的属性以及实体之间的关系。组成要素:实体:代表现实世界中的具体对象,如人、物品、事件等。

2025年根据er图设计数据库表(2025年根据er图设计数据库表名列表)

数据库ER图即实体关系图。ER图是一种用于描述数据库结构的概念模型。在ER图中,可以清晰地看到数据库中的实体、实体之间的关系,以及实体的属性。这种图形化的表示方法有助于数据库设计者直观地理解和规划数据库的设计。

ER图是一种表达实体关系模型的可视化工具,它属于概念模型范畴,旨在抽象现实世界的实体及其相互关系。相比之下,数据库表则属于数据模型,主要用来描述数据的结构和联系。

er图关系用实线、虚线、箭头线、双向箭头线表示。实线:表示一对一的关系。虚线:表示一对多的关系。箭头线:表示多对一的关系。双向箭头线:表示多对多的关系。在ER图中,实体通常用矩形表示,而属性则用椭圆表示。关系则通过线型和箭头来表示。

2025年根据er图设计数据库表(2025年根据er图设计数据库表名列表)

ER图(实体-关系图)是数据库设计中的一种重要工具,用于描述数据库中的实体、属性以及实体之间的关系。下面将详细介绍ER图的基本元素及其表示方法,并通过实例进行说明。ER图的基本元素 实体型 表示方法:用矩形表示,框内写明实体名。

ER图即实体-联系图(Entity-Relationship Diagram),它是一种用于描述数据库概念模型的工具。 实体:在ER图中,实体是指客观存在并可相互区别的事物,比如学生、教师、课程等。通常用矩形框来表示实体,框内标注实体名称。 联系:联系表示实体之间的关联关系,像学生与课程之间存在选课的联系。

如何将ER图转化成数据库表

使用EA工具将ER图生成数据库物理模型PDM,可按以下步骤操作:准备工具与原料:确保已安装EA工具,并准备好需要转换的ER图。打开EA工具并新建项目:启动EA工具,在初始界面选择新建项目,为后续操作创建基础环境。

确定关系数(表数)ER图内的实体数加多对多关系数就是关系模式里的关系数。即,每个实体对应一个关系(表),每个多对多关系也需要对应一个关系(表)。由关系种类确定每个表需要加的属性实体:每个实体转化为一个关系(表),并包含该实体的所有属性。

转换为表:将ER图转换为数据库表。每个实体通常转换为一个表,每个属性转换为表中的一列。创建索引:根据需要为某些列创建索引,以提高查询性能。定义视图:如果需要,定义视图以简化复杂的查询。实现存储过程和触发器:根据需要实现存储过程和触发器,以自动化数据操作和维护数据完整性。

将ER图转换为关系模式的过程属于数据库设计的逻辑阶段。这个过程主要包括以下几个关键步骤:实体转换为表:在ER图中,每个实体都被识别为一个数据库表。实体的属性则成为该表的列,用于存储具体的数据值。关系指导表间关联:ER图中的关系指导如何在表之间建立关联。

实体间的关系通常通过箭头指向来表示父表关系。使用关系连接线连接实体后,系统会自动生成外键。可以通过调整显示选项,选择更符合需求的显示方式。关于导出为SQL语句: Visio 2010本身并不支持将绘制的ER图直接导出为SQL语句。 若需要将ER图转换为SQL语句,可能需要借助其他数据库设计工具或手动编写SQL脚本。

按照实体、属性和关系的表示方法,将实体用矩形、属性用椭圆、关系用菱形绘制出来,并用线条连接它们以表示关系。 转化为数据库表:在完成ER图后,可以根据ER图将实体和关系转化为数据库表,属性转化为表的字段,关系转化为表的外键等。

2025年根据er图设计数据库表(2025年根据er图设计数据库表名列表)

什么是ER图,以及如何设计数据库

2025年根据er图设计数据库表(2025年根据er图设计数据库表名列表)

ER图(实体-关系图)是一种用于描述数据模型中实体以及它们之间关系的图形表示方法。它是由Peter Chen在1976年提出的,主要用于概念建模,特别是在数据库设计和系统分析中。ER图帮助设计者可视化数据元素和它们之间的关系,从而更好地理解数据的结构。

什么是ER图?手把手教你10分钟学会!ER图(Entity-Relationship Diagram),即实体-关系图,是一种用于描述数据模型的概念图,主要用于数据库设计阶段。ER图的基本概念ER图可以帮助设计师和开发者理解数据需求并构建相应的数据库结构。

ER图是数据库设计中用于描述实体、属性及实体之间关系的图形化工具。通过ER图,可以清晰地展示数据库的结构和关系,为后续的数据库实现提供基础。在绘制ER图时,需要准确理解实体、属性和联系的概念,并根据实际需求进行合理的设计和表示。

E-R图常见用途构建E-R图属于需求数据库设计的需求分析阶段。对于某个问题,我们首先要分析其中的关系,确定实体、属性,然后着手制作E-R图。实体与属性之间的关系、实体与实体的关系都应该弄明白,这样才能去更好的建立清晰的数据库,使得后续过程处理起来没那么复杂。

(责任编辑:IT教学网)

更多

相关PowerPoint文章

推荐PowerPoint文章